Output 6ea832dc68b8d64a6dea3f2ec61b580f63622b9e4aca24c0a7e5818f25adba40:0

value
513369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8efe357e6527e6e31c34054934b70b09ab766d1d OP_EQUAL
address
3Ej6QXoQyHaQfRtaYbYvacjoqcCKmQtrRQ
transaction
6ea832dc68b8d64a6dea3f2ec61b580f63622b9e4aca24c0a7e5818f25adba40
spent
true